Review note for the sync: this change carves the user module out of the Pellworth monolith behind a gRPC boundary. The extraction itself is mechanical, but the connection pooling between the shim and the new service needs attention — under load testing we saw queue buildup when pool limits were too conservative. The values in this patch were derived from the soak run last week and should be treated as a starting point.

limits module of bahap-yaweg:
BUDGETS = {
    "praion": 741,
    "istax": 629,
    "holdor": 926,
    "ulaion": 219,
    "gorwyn": 412,
}

CI Troubleshooting — Garagemap Occupancy Feed

If the integration stage fails with stale-count errors, the mock feed for the Larkspur Deck fixture has likely drifted from the schema in the contract tests. Regenerate the fixture before rerunning; do not loosen the tolerance, as downstream plugins depend on exact counts. The failing pipeline run is identified by the token below.

session token of hahop-yahif = htk31_138eb45c7d40b38b91415eca52da01d

Onboarding: Encoding Detection in Papertrawl Uploads

Papertrawl sniffs uploaded text files using a staged detector: BOM check, then UTF-8 validation, then a statistical fallback. Reviewers should verify the fallback never silently transcodes; ambiguous files must be flagged, not converted. Detector test fixtures live in an encrypted corpus bundle to keep samples stable. To decrypt the corpus bundle locally, use the recovery passphrase below.

strongbox words: druath-quenael

Hey Priva,

Quick heads-up before Friday's DR drill for the Inkmill markdown pipeline: we'll restore the renderer config from the cold backup, so you'll need the escrow credentials handy. Grab a coffee first — the restore takes a while. For the sealed vault copy, the recovery passphrase is below.

recovery phrase for kahop-kahap: istys-novdor-joreth-silir-eliys